Pros:

The course is in a well maintained park. Targets are in good condition, concrete tee pads, decent flow and good use of terrain. Not an overly long course so good for players with out a long drive. The use of elevation through out the course can make a short hole feel long or cause you to overshoot a average hole.

Cons:

Goose Poop!!! Hole 8 seems a bit out of place with no chance to place one close. Wind in the area is inconsistant due to the hills and makes disc and throw choice hard to choose.

Other Thoughts:

Was in Hannibal for a weekend get away and grabbed a quick round at this local course. I would not rank as a top course but I would love to have it close to play.
Worth the stop.

Pros:

Good use of space. Good elevation change. Some demanding pin positions (woods, lake, and dropoffs close by). Concrete tees. Signs, some that help locate the next teebox. DisCatchers. A tough mando (a lot of people are going to complain about it because it makes an easy pitch shot a very difficult hyzer). Good shot differentiation.

Cons:

Very short. One hole plays over a parking lot, and a few play over a road. The woods could use some clearing out, but it's a newer course; I'm sure that will happen. It is a little confusing, but most of the more confusing parts are explained on the signs. Not many trash cans or benches, but that's not as big an issue on smaller courses like this one.

Other Thoughts:

A nice course to work on your mid-range drives. It's not hard to keep it in the fairway. A nice walk in the park, broken up by some shots that don't make you face-palm trying to decide what shot to throw.

Pros:

Great use of park space. Varied holes with decent flow. Uses some elevation. Has an extra warm-up/putting hole. Good mix of holes favoring power RHBH and many favoring accurate forehand shots.

Cons:

Last few holes criss-cross each other making some of your walking feel redundant and creating minor player hazards. There is a short hole that is a U-turn in the woods, my least favorite hole out of my five regular courses on an otherwise great course.

Other Thoughts:

Very fun course. My favorite in a casual driving distance. Recommended.

Pros:

This is a well maintained course. The tee signs are helpful and has good info on them. The course has a good variety of short and long shots. There is a lot of parking and the park is easy to find. This is a beautiful park.

Cons:

The alternate tees aren't easy to find so me and my wife just played the white tees. Marking these would be great, especially for the novice player. Like another person said, some of the back 9 holes need to be moved to make the flow of the course a little easier. All of the tees should be concrete. Also marking which location the pin is in would be helpful.

Other Thoughts:

With all concrete tees and marking the alternate tees would make this a 4 course. I enjoyed myself and had a great round. I'll definitely go back again.
